Jasmine Grice

Jasmine Grice

  • Class
    2014
  • Induction
    2019
  • Sport(s)
    Women's Basketball
A native of Quincy, Florida, Jasmine Grice was a stellar guard, who finished her career ranked among the best all-time performers in FAMU Women's Basketball history. 
 
During her career, she scored 1,796 points, ranking her #3 all-time in career points scored; she is #3 in three-pointers made (150), and three-point attempts (498), and she finished #5 all-time in steals (296).
 
She had back-to-back 100-plus steal seasons in 2013 (100), and 2014 (119), leading Division One in steals in 2014 (119), the third FAMU Women's player ever to do so.
 
Grice led the team in scoring in 2013 (652), avearing 21.7 points per game,  and in 2014 (782), when she scored at a 25.2 per game clip.
 
She was named Mid-Eastern Athletic Conference Women's Player of the Year in 2013-14, as she averaged 25.2 points per game, 6.2 rebounds, leading the conference in scoring, and Division One in steals.
 
Grice graduated in the Spring of 2014 from FAMU.
